Talk Money Week

Talk Money Week begins on 8th November 2021 and Warrington Housing Association will be joining the conversation. This is an annual event arranged by the Money & Pensions Service to try and break down the taboo of talking about money. 9 out of 10 UK adults say they find it difficult to talk about money […]

International Credit Union Day 2021

21 October 2021 is International Credit Union Day. The theme for 2021 is “Building financial health for a brighter tomorrow”. Our Money Advice Officer, Steven, explains about Credit Unions and how they can help you. What are Credit Unions? Credit Unions are financial co-operatives which provide savings, loans and other services to their members whilst being fully […]

Disrepair claims companies – know your rights

We are aware that many of our residents have recently been contacted by various disrepair claim companies promising to win them compensation by making a disrepair claim against Warrington Housing Association. The goal of these companies is to make money by generating referrals to solicitors who will pay hundreds of pounds for each case that […]

What WHA is doing to tackle anxiety and loneliness for tenants

Earlier this year, the government published its annual English Housing Survey covering 2019/20. Sadly, one of the standout findings from the report after looking at the wellbeing of individuals across all types of occupancies was that social renters felt more anxious than others and had the lowest wellbeing scores. Loneliness was another area where social renters […]
